COMMANDER Matt Kowalski (George Clooney), a veteran of the space program on his final mission with the Space Shuttle Explorer, provides encouragement to fellow astronaut Shariff (Phaldut Sharma) and specialist Dr Ryan Stone (Sandra Bullock), who is in space for the first time.
Out of the blue, Mission Control (voiced by Ed Harris) orders Kowalski to abort the mission and return to Explorer: a Russian missile strike on a defunct satellite has created a debris cloud that is heading straight towards the crew's current position.
Razor-sharp debris rips through the craft, killing Shariff and hurtling Stone through space. If Kowalski cannot locate her before her dwindling oxygen supply runs out, silence will consume Stone forever.
Scripted by director Alfonso Cuaron and his son Jonas, Gravity is a lean, nerve-shredding thriller about one woman battling against the odds in the one place that no one can hear her whimper and scream.
Bullock delivers a compelling lead performance in a film that bagged seven Oscars this week.
